Planning Ahead Creates Peace of Mind 


One of the greatest benefits of pre-planning is the sense of relief it can provide. Families are often faced with many decisions during an emotional season, and those choices can feel difficult without guidance. When plans are already in place, loved ones can spend more time supporting each other rather than worrying about details. Pre-planning also encourages open and healthy conversations. Families can discuss preferences, traditions, music, readings, and personal touches in advance. As a result, everyone feels more confident that the service truly reflects the wishes and values of the individual being remembered. In many cases, these conversations also strengthen family connections. Sharing memories and discussing what matters most often brings comfort long before services are needed.

Reducing Emotional Stress for Loved Ones 


Grief can make even simple decisions that feel overwhelming. During emotional moments, families may struggle to agree on details or worry whether they are making the right choices. Planning ahead removes much of that uncertainty. Clear instructions can help avoid confusion while creating a smoother experience for everyone involved. Loved ones can focus on gathering together, supporting one another, and honoring memories instead of handling unexpected decisions under pressure. Pre-planning allows time to consider every aspect of the service carefully. Families are not rushed into choices. Instead, they can reflect on what feels most meaningful and comforting for everyone involved. For many people, knowing these arrangements are already prepared provides tremendous reassurance for both themselves and their families.

Flexibility for Changing Family Dynamics Modern families are often geographically spread out. Coordinating immediate services can be challenging when loved ones need time to travel. Cremation allows families to schedule memorial gatherings at a later date, ensuring that more people can be present. This flexibility reduces stress. Instead of rushing arrangements, families can focus on creating a meaningful experience. Whether planning a formal service in a chapel or a more intimate gathering centered on shared memories, the timeline can be adjusted to meet everyone’s needs. Additionally, flexibility provides room for thoughtful preparation. Families have time to collect photographs, prepare video tributes, and invite those who played an important role in their loved one’s life.
